Output 7ea86bd5cd4a9b2b278c91a64547c439cd2060b7d74ba82fc35178e93dcf0cbe:12

value
265624
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cacf2710fc4d0aacd4230de192b1d8538591baf7 OP_EQUAL
address
3LBNaWTTFJLnZvbPGrRjrNUZ13A9RfgaWK
transaction
7ea86bd5cd4a9b2b278c91a64547c439cd2060b7d74ba82fc35178e93dcf0cbe
confirmations
125875
spent
true